NettetFirst, evolution as a scientific theory means that it has years of observation and accumulated data supporting it. It is not “just a theory” as a person may say in common vernacular. Another misconception is that individuals evolve, though in fact it is populations that evolve over time. Individuals simply carry mutations. Nettet2. sep. 2014 · One of the great strengths behind the process of evolution is that it MUST happen. If you ever have some opportunity for random chance, some system for hereditary features, and some form of selection, evolution will happen. One is a logical consequence of another.
